A hash is always a useful when you need to verify the integrity of any file. Brutus claims to be the fastest paced and flexible password cracking tool. The only way to decrypt your hash is to compare it with a database using our online decrypter. Once the hash was identified as an lm hash, then john the ripper was used to launch a dictionary attack to crack it. The replacement ntlm has been around for quite a while, but we still see the lm hashing algorithm being used on both local and domain. Todays pc motherboards support multiple video cards. The is a complete list inside the charset directory. Gpu password cracking bruteforceing a windows password. Each of the 19 files contains thousands of password hashes. Cracking ntlmv2 hashes i spent a while looking for wordlists to use, after running each of the word lists i managed to crack 3 out of the sample 10 hashes i had. Although it isnt stored in an easily crackable format, it does have one fatal flaw. Powershell makes checking the integrity of multiple files very easy by combining getchilditem or dirlswith getfilehash. The ntlm hash is unsalted, meaning that it is not modified with a known value. Crackstation uses massive precomputed lookup tables to crack password hashes.
Dr this build doesnt require any black magic or hours of frustration like desktop components do. For slow hash algorithms, we do not need nor oftentimes do we want an amplifier to keep the gpu busy, as the gpu will be busy enough with computing the hashes. The lm hash is the old style hash used in microsoft os before nt 3. These instructions should remove any anxiety of spending 5 figures and not knowing if youll bang your h. Running hashcat to crack md5 hashes now we can start using hashcat with the rockyou wordlist to crack the md5 hashes. Featuring several hundred gpu cores, a single video card can deliver the speed far exceeding the metrics of a highend cpu. To check the integrity of your system, you can create a baseline of file hashes, and periodically check for changes against the baseline. Several tb of generated rainbow tables for lm, ntlm, md5 and sha1 hash algorithms are listed in this page. Posted in security hacks tagged gpu, hash, lm, ntlm. Gpu cluster can crack any ntlm 8character hashed password. Go ahead, run a benchmark with hashcat to make sure everything works.
We will start with the microsoft hashes ntlm and dcc. Jul 28, 2016 hashcat claims to be the fastest and most advanced password cracking software available. Released as a free and open source software, hashcat supports algorithm like md4, md5, microsoft lm hashes. Active directory password auditing part 2 cracking the. To crack a password, you need to have the ntlm hash of that password. How to decode password hash using cpu and gpu ethical. This expands into 19 different hashdumps including des, md5, and ntlm type encryption.
Further to this news, i took a little time to test the lightning hash cracker software. Once the hashes are imported, you can select all, right click, and choose one of the cracking options. Evga geforce gtx 1070 08gp46170rx founders edition, 8gb gddr5, led, dx12 osd support pxoc. As a point of comparison, when ibm was getting hash cracking rates of 334 ghs with ntlm and hashcat in 2017, it could only manage 118. Shortly after building our original 8 gpu cracker, we took it to rsa. Elcomsoft distributed password recovery uses thoroughly optimized algorithms, reaching recovery rates that are up to 250 times faster compared to cpuonly benchmarks. The ntlm hash is the other hash value thats stored in the sam file. This enables the ntlm hash to be used in a practice called pass the hash where the hash value is used for authentication directly. Your mileage might vary depending on what card youre using. To efficiently attack these hashes on gpu a special architecture of the host program is required. This post was inspired by jeff atwoods work seeing how secure passwords are using low cost commercially available systems.
It uses cpu power and is only available for windows. If youre using kali linux, this tool is already installed. A brute force hash cracker generate all possible plaintexts and compute the corresponding hashes on the fly, then compare the hashes with the hash to be cracked. The reason that this is so much less secure is that crackers can attack both of the 7. How secure is password hashing hasing is one way process which means the algorithm used to generate hases. Password cracking is an integral part of digital forensics and pentesting. I will be using dictionary based cracking for this exercise on a windows. Crack hashes with rainbow tables penetration testing. These tables store a mapping between the hash of a password, and the correct password for that hash. The cluster can try 180 billion combinations per second against the widely used md5 algorithm. Gosneys system elevates password cracking to the next level, and effectively renders even the strongest passwords protected with weaker encryption algorithms, like microsofts lm and ntlm, obsolete. One area that is particularly fascinating with todays machines is password cracking. The reason for this is i want to see if a user has a large file in a good state within their profile somewhere to save redownloading it.
Gpu acceleration is another key feature of rainbowcrack software. Password cracking with 8x nvidia gtx 1080 ti gpus hacker news. Despite being a hash munching monster and weighing nearly 100. Online domain tools is a website that provides many useful tools that can be used for networking, domain, web, browser, security, privacy, data, conversion, and coding purposes.
If you follow this blog and its parts list, youll have a working rig in 3 hours. In a test, the researchers system was able to churn through 348 billion ntlm password hashes per second. Thanks to nvidias new pascal architecture, the same password could be cracked by a gtx. It served us well, but we needed to crack 8 and 9character ntlm hashes within hours and. We chose to replace those 4 gpus with nvidia gtx 1070 founders edition. Lets take fh0gh5h as the 7 character password whose ntlm hash is 29152d8b2eb5806302eb5829635309e6. This should be a great data set to test our cracking capabilities on. Lightning hash cracker or lhc is a gpubased md5 password cracker. May 29, 2012 this gpu tool is used to replace the outdated cpu cracker that we originally all came to love and known as hashcat, and is very good for single or large lists of md5, md4, ntlm, dcc, and des hashes. Performance is reported in hashes computed per second. Gpu cracking was done on our gpu cracking box 5 gpus. The cudabased solver was the fastest of all, solving 1. In that post, a password cracking tool was cited with 8x nvidia gtx 1080 8gb cards and some impressive numbers put forward. A homogeneous parallel brute force cracking algorithm on the gpu.
Md5 cracker sha1 cracker mysql5 cracker ntlm cracker sha256 cracker sha512 cracker email cracker. Gpu password cracking breaking an ntlm password with a. Online hash crack is an online service that attempts to recover your lost passwords. One of their tools is a reverse hash lookup that can decrypt md5, sha1, sha256, lm and ntlm hash function to plaintext. Cain would take about 4 days to crack the 7 character alphanumeric password. Verify hashes hash list manager leaks leaderboard queue paid hashes escrow.
Yes, lm stores your pass as two 7 char hashes where ntlm stores it as a single 14 char hash. Jul 28, 2016 if you want to hash different passwords than the ones above and you dont have md5sum installed, you can use md5 generators online such as this one by sunny walker. It is available free of cost and can only be operated in windows. Are gpu based tools really faster compared with cpu tools. To specify device use the d argument and the number of your gpu. The goal is too extract lm andor ntlm hashes from the system, either live or dead. We were under budget and used the excess funds to buy gpu s to replace our old password cracking machines watercooled amd 290xs. When you set or change the password for a user account to a password that contains fewer than 15 characters, windows generates both a lan manager hash lm hash and a windows nt hash nt hash of the password.
Just one example, ntlm performance on my i76700 cpu increased from 95. The author has written decent articles in the past on password cracking, so this surprises me. Cracking ntlm,md5 and md4 passwords i have decided to do a few pieces on password auditing over the next few days as sort of a follow up to some of my previous articles on passwords. Keeping that in mind, we have prepared a list of the top 10 best password cracking. Then, why would you compare that cost to purchasing a single gpu. Apr 03, 2011 cracking an ntlm password hash with a gpu. Cracking ntlm,md5 and md4 passwords with the cuda multiforcer.
Posting up 12 ths on ntlm is certainly impressive, but the ability to run 200 jobs in parallel is. One should know that md5, although its very used and common, shouldnt be use to encrypt critical data, since its not secure anymore collisions were found, and decrypt is. How to build a password cracker with nvidia gtx 1080ti. Cain and abel can crack ntlm hashes with a dictonary attack, bruteforce attack, cryptanalysis attack and rainbow tables. Rules are common transformations to base words that many users make to form passwords for example, the word love might result in a password of. Then you need to use the hash type which is 2500 for wpa, i do recommend using. If the hash is passed in the correct syntax, the value of result variable used in server. Multigpu up to 16 gpus multihash up to 24 million hashes multios linux and windows native binaries multiplatform opencl and cuda support multialgo md4, md5, sha1, dcc, ntlm, mysql, fastest multihash md5 cracker on nvidia cards. This takes your dictionary and password files and runs the same attacks on them that hashcat would, but instead of using the cpu it uses the gpu. Alters the case of characters in cracked lm hash passwords to instantly crack the corresponding ntlm hash passwords.
Slow hash algorithms use some variety of computehardening techniques to make the hash computation more resourceintensive and more timeconsuming. You can then right click add to list, and import the hashes your pwdump. My radeon 5770 gpu graphic card cracks a 7 character lower alpha numeric password in 10. In 2010 i built an 8 gpu machine1 4 dual gpu amd hd5970 and wrote an md5 bruteforcer then faster than hashcat, doing 28. Md5, ntlm, wordpress, wifi wpa handshakes office encrypted files word, excel, apple itunes backup zip rar 7zip archive pdf documents.
For this test, i generated a set of 100 lm ntlm hashes from randomly generated passwords of various lengths a mix of 614 character lengths. For nonsalted hashes lm, ntlm, md5, sha1, sha256, sha512, this is the same as candidate passwords tested per second. Jan 16, 2018 supports ntlm, lm, md5, md4, sha1, sha224, sha256, sha384, and sha512. But ighashgpu would take about just 17 minutes and 30 seconds maximum to crack the password hash. Calculates the hash of string using various algorithms. Crackstation online password hash cracking md5, sha1. By writing these, i hope to encourage people to use longer more secure passwords and not to worry so much about the convenience of a short easy to remember. Gpu cluster can crack any ntlm 8character hashed password in 5. This is an excellent tool for breaking different passwords, using the cpu. Hi, i want to do a recursive search for a file, get its hash code and then compare that hashcode to a known good hash. Then, ntlm was introduced and supports password length greater than 14. In february 2017, we took our first shot at upgrading our old openframe 6 gpu cracker nvidia 970. Hash suite a program to audit security of password hashes.
Hashcat gpu benchmarking table for nvidia en amd tech. Crackq is an online distributed gpu accelerated password cracker designed to help penetration testers and network auditors identify for weak passwords. Im building a new server for hash cracking, iv done a fair amount of searches to decide which gpu is better, many have said the gtx980 owns them all, but i see in numbers the r9 290x has more to offer, lets say regardless of the power consumption, which is really better, in terms of price compared to hash second, with the choice of multiple cards. Cracking with rainbow tables was done from my windows laptop 2. If you can get your hands on such a rig and you are willing to invest some time into modifying it, you can build a lowcost but very efficient gpu hash cracker. In order to use the gpu, you need to get its id using the following command. Even a lowend nvidia or amd gpu can crack a password about 20 to 40 times faster than a comparable cpu. It served us well, but we needed to crack 8 and 9character ntlm hashes within hours and not days. These, mostly raw and unsalted hashes, are fast to compute. Ms office 200320 online password recovery available now. Crack 95 characters per position, length 8 plaintext in 12 minutes 2. The hash values are indexed so that it is possible to quickly search the database for a given hash. Lm hash cracking rainbow tables vs gpu brute force. In more tangible numbers, cthulhu can bruteforce all combinations of upper.
Dec 04, 2009 h the type of hash ntlm md5 and md4 are currently supportedc the charset we want to use. Breaking cryptographic hashes using aws instance rit. If you are wondering what ntlm is, your windows nt and above logon passwords are not stored as plain text but encrypted as lm and ntlm hashes. Cracking ntlmv2 responses captured using responder zone. The programs are sorted by average performance in first 4 columns. Rainbowcrack uses timememory tradeoff algorithm to crack hashes. Gpu rigs can be quite fragile, and there are few things more infuriating than a system update undoing. Geeks3d test cracking md5 passwords with a geforce graphics. It supports a number of hash types and we are actively adding new algorithms. However, if you are willing to invest we recommend buying the nvidia gtx 1080 ti which provides 576000 hash s. List management list matching translator downloads id hash type generate hashes. There is also the legitimate side of hash cracking as well. By offloading most runtime computation to nvidiaamd gpu, overall hash cracking performance can be improved further.
Below is the hashcat ntlm benchmark output of my laptops gpu. How to build a password cracking rig how to password. Our original 8 gpu rig was designed to put our cooling issues to rest. One of the widely used remote online tools used for passwordcracking is brutus. What i mostly use to crack ntlm and ntlmv2 hashes is cain and abel. Whether its ntlm hashes from active directory, netntlmv2 from responder.
Ill be testing this using a ati 6950 2gb gpu running on kubuntu 64bit using catalyst drivers 12. Cracking ntlm,md5 and md4 passwords with the cuda multi. Lm hashes can easily be broken using rainbow tables but ntlm. A 14 character windows xp password hashed using lm ntlm nt lan manager, for example, would fall. The 970s were not cutting it and cooling was always a challenge.
The new speed record was set by a computer using eight nvidia rtx 2080 ti graphics cards, running the latest beta version of the opensource hashcat password cracking program, as disclosed. Getting started cracking password hashes with john the ripper. They are not reversible and hence supposed to be secure. We now accepting litecoin ltc, dash and zcash zec payments. If the hash is present in the database, the password can be. Thats because the machine is able to make about 63 billion guesses against sha1, the algorithm used to hash the linkedin passwords, versus the 15. Because ntlm hashes arent salted do read the two answers there if youre wondering why, providing them in downloadable form means they can easily be used to compare to hashes within an ad environment just as they are. Gpu can perform mathematical functions in parallel as gpu have hundreds of core that gives massive advantage in cracking password. Hash suite also supports rules that can be applied to all keyproviders. On vista, 7, 8 and 10 lm hash is supported for backward compatibility but is disabled by default. We take a plaintext list of common dictionary words andor actual passwords that have been leaked online, hash them on the fly and compare the results to the hash we are trying to crack. There is a similar technique called a rainbow table attack. I just spent four days installing and setting up mine, so in this article i will try to give you. Its time to kill your eightcharacter password toms guide.
634 584 97 1206 528 425 384 439 1017 184 1555 629 879 623 1433 1429 226 759 931 430 1044 744 1449 275 144 1441 302 1147 130 1086 1403 1465 1075 87 517 701 13 1314 640